Why RV Entryway Lighting is Crucial for Full-Timers
For full-time RVers, the campsite entryway is the most heavily trafficked zone of the home. Unlike stationary houses with uniform concrete steps and streetlights, a mobile home parks on grass, gravel, mud, and uneven mountain slopes. Without adequate lighting, navigating these shifting elevations in the dark introduces serious physical risk to your ankles, knees, and back.
Standard factory-installed porch lights are notoriously inadequate. They typically feature dim, yellow incandescent bulbs that attract bugs while casting harsh shadows right where you need to step. Upgrading to targeted, high-efficiency illumination ensures that every step is clearly defined, reducing trip hazards for your family, visitors, and pets.
Furthermore, proper entryway lighting serves as an effective security deterrent. A well-lit entryway signals occupancy and eliminates dark hiding spots around your door frame and storage bays. For off-grid boondockers, it also helps identify nocturnal wildlife before you step out of the rig.

How to Wire 12V Step Lights into Your RV Power System

The easiest way to power new lights is to tap into your existing exterior porch light switch. This allows you to control both your porch light and step lights simultaneously without running long wire runs back to your main fuse panel.
To begin, always disconnect your RV battery and unplug from shore power to prevent accidental short circuits. Locate the wire run behind your porch light or interior switch panel, and use a multimeter to identify the positive 12V hot wire and the ground wire. Use marine-grade, heat-shrink butt connectors to splice your new light wires into the existing circuit, which protects the connection from moisture and vibration.
If you are routing wires underneath the chassis to reach the step frame, protect them from road debris by running them through split plastic loom. Secure the loom tightly to the chassis frame rails using UV-resistant nylon zip ties. Always include a small drip loop in the wire right before it enters the light fixture to prevent rainwater from running along the wire and pooling inside the electrical connections.
Choosing Between Motion Sensors and Always-On LEDs
Deciding between motion-activated lighting and always-on LEDs depends on your camping style, power management needs, and neighbor courtesy.
| Light Type | Pros | Cons |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| Motion Sensors | Saves battery power; preserves night skies; deters pests/intruders. | Can be triggered by wind/leaves; sudden bright light can startle neighbors. | Off-grid boondocking; remote campsites. |
| Always-On LEDs | Consistent navigation beacon; predictable; zero delay when stepping out. | Constant battery draw; attracts night bugs; can annoy close neighbors. | Crowded RV parks; high-traffic entryways. |
For many full-timers, a hybrid approach is the most effective solution. Using an always-on, low-draw glowing step cover or grab handle provides a continuous, non-intrusive beacon for navigation. Meanwhile, placing high-output porch lights on a motion sensor ensures you get bright, targeted light only when you are actively climbing the stairs.
